Cameron
United Kingdom, March  2025
6.0/10

I had a good stay at Riad La Source Du Desert with my family. The Riad is beautifully decorated and well-maintained, featuring a vibrant communal area and a inviting rooftop pool. However, my experience with breakfast was lackluster. some options were overpriced despite being well-presented.

Rooms
8.0
The rooms were clean, tidy, and comfortable. although some had transparent glass doors which impacted privacy a bit. The shower and toilet layout was open, which wasn't ideal for everyone.
Service
9.0
The staff were really good, especially Youssef, who was attentive and ensured all our needs were met. The ladies serving breakfast were also very friendly and helpful.
Location
10.0
The location was fantastic. just a short walk to the medina and close to the royal palace. I felt safe even at night due to the friendly neighborhood.
Dining
6.0
Breakfast was well-prepared but I found it pricey considering the alternatives nearby. I would recommend exploring other dining options.
Facilities
8.0
The Riad offered several nice facilities like room service and a swimming pool. although I didn't use the pool myself.
